Output 522cfb1229643ef7b43b1cca5e87aa1d7c22abe7c054acc8217b2d8d6db1e69b:12

value
8000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66dddd18103add29c20926f04a8a6295155ec16f OP_EQUAL
address
MHH4wMTCfsgqCppkr7EeehiAy6jbhPh6jA
transaction
522cfb1229643ef7b43b1cca5e87aa1d7c22abe7c054acc8217b2d8d6db1e69b
spent
true